stash wrote:Getting back to the posters question, I believe I have read in the past on more then one occasion that the chief cop (sheriff I believe) in the purchasers county is also notified. Does anyone know if this is true?
I don't know about that. I do know that the dealer mails one copy to the state police. One time the New Mexico state police called the gun shop in Hobbs where I worked and asked what they were supposed to do with that. The store owner said that he didn't know, he just knew he was supposed to send them that copy, lol.

The BATFE FAQ that I referred to earlier says, "another copy must be forwarded to the State police or local law enforcement agency where the sale occurred."
